Countries shore up their digital defenses as global tensions raise the threat of cyberwarfare

  • Hackers linked to Russia's government attacked municipal water plants in rural Texas last spring to test America's public infrastructure vulnerabilities, according to local authorities.
  • President Donald Trump has impacted U.S. cybersecurity by reducing agency staffing and cutting funding for election security, prompting concerns from various officials.
  • China conducted a cyberattack called Volt Typhoon, compromising U.S. telephone networks, as reported by national security experts.
  • Experts warn of heightened cyber threats amid global tensions, emphasizing the need for collaboration to strengthen cybersecurity efforts.
